Ross's
Refers to W.D. Ross's ethical theory, which emphasizes prima facie duties such as fidelity, reparation, and justice as a basis for moral obligations.
Rawls's
Pertaining to the ideas or theories of John Rawls, a philosopher known for his work on justice and political liberalism.
Nussbaum's
Pertains to the philosophical ideas of Martha Nussbaum, especially her work on capabilities and human development.
Greatest Happiness Principle
The ethical principle that actions are right in proportion as they tend to promote happiness, wrong as they tend to produce the reverse of happiness, core to Utilitarian philosophy.
